The Prize Money Breakdown: What the Stars Earned
The Premier League Darts is not just about prestige; it also offers a substantial prize fund. The total prize money is distributed among all participants, with a significant portion going to the eventual champion and the players who reach the play-offs. Even weekly winners receive a bonus, adding an extra layer of incentive to every night’s competition.
A general breakdown of the prize money structure typically includes:
- Overall Winner: The largest share of the prize fund, rewarding the champion’s dominance.
- Runner-up: A significant sum for reaching the final, acknowledging their journey.
- Semi-finalists: Rewarded for making it to the play-offs, securing a top-four finish.
- League Phase Participants: All players receive prize money based on their final league position, ensuring a return for their participation.
- Weekly Winner Bonuses: An additional payout for winning a specific night’s event, encouraging weekly excellence.
This lucrative structure ensures that the stakes are incredibly high throughout the entire season, adding to the drama and excitement for both players and fans.

How to Catch All the Darts Action
While the 2026 Premier League Darts season has concluded, darts enthusiasts are always eager to know how to watch future tournaments and re-live classic matches. Major darts events, including the Premier League, are typically broadcast worldwide through various sports channels and streaming platforms. In many regions, dedicated sports broadcasters secure the rights to show every match live, often with expert commentary and analysis.
Fans often have multiple options:
- Television Broadcasts: Check major sports networks in your country. These often provide comprehensive coverage of live events and highlights.
- Official Streaming Services: Many sports broadcasters offer subscription-based streaming services that allow you to watch live and on-demand content via smart TVs, computers, and mobile devices.
- PDC.tv: The official Professional Darts Corporation (PDC) streaming service is a popular option for international viewers, offering access to many tournaments, including archived matches.
Always check local listings and official PDC announcements for the most accurate and up-to-date information on how to follow the thrilling world of professional darts.
